Transaction 8511149ae2cddb26511b47597676e5745f8849d6253e58878e9600010097a983

1 Input
3 Outputs
  • 8511149ae2cddb26511b47597676e5745f8849d6253e58878e9600010097a983:0
  • value  1393000
    address  3JY2fDdjssNsyfef4mHq1gXyWerVxaRiGR
  • 8511149ae2cddb26511b47597676e5745f8849d6253e58878e9600010097a983:1
  • value  133202237
    address  3422VtS7UtCvXYxoXMVp6eZupR252z85oC
  • 8511149ae2cddb26511b47597676e5745f8849d6253e58878e9600010097a983:2
  • value  158000
    address  12CRNohAFCi6ebCQN7FRkviLFkNY9ZKrPv